Local Authors Make IACP Award Finals

Categories: Cookbooks
IACP logo.jpg
The International Association of Culinary Professionals just released its list of finalists for its annual cookbook and journalism awards. Local publishers Chronicle Books, Ten Speed Press, and UC Press all fared well this year, and a number of Bay Area authors were named.

Here's the list of local finalists, or at least as far as SFoodie knows; if you notice another Northern Californian, let us know and we'll happily add him or her to the list:

Alice Medrich, Chewy Gooey Crispy Crunchy Melt-in-Your-Mouth Cookies
Category: Baking Cookbooks, Savory or Sweet

Michael Chiarello, Michael Chiarello's Bottega
Category: Cookbooks, Chefs and Restaurants

Rosetta Constantino and Janet Fletcher, My Calabria
Category: Cookbook, International

Connie Green and Sara P. Scott, The Wild Table
Category: Cookbooks, Food Matters

Hank Shaw, "Hunter Angler Gardener Cook"
Category: Blog
